Exposing Cyber Threats: A Forensic Investigation Paradigm
In the ever-evolving digital landscape, cybercrime presents a formidable challenge. Detecting these illicit activities requires specialized expertise and meticulous investigation techniques. Forensic investigators play a crucial role in unraveling the complex web of cybercrime by analyzing digital evidence. Through advanced tools and methodologies, they attempt to uncover the perpetrators, their motives, and the extent of the damage caused.
The comprehensive forensic investigation process involves multiple stages, starting with securing the crime scene, which in this context refers to digital systems and networks. Thereafter, investigators gather relevant evidence such as log files, network traffic data, and digital artifacts. This recovered information is then meticulously analyzed to reconstruct events and establish a timeline of the cyberattack.
Furthermore, forensic experts harness specialized software tools to uncover hidden files, track malicious code execution, and pinpoint the source of the attack. Through this rigorous analysis, investigators can build a compelling case against the cybercriminals, leading to their apprehension and prosecution.
Advanced Cyber Forensics Techniques for Threat Intelligence
In the ever-evolving landscape of cyber threats, experts require advanced cyber forensics techniques to effectively gather and process digital evidence. These techniques enable threat intelligence by providing knowledge into the tactics, techniques, and procedures (TTPs) employed by malicious actors. Through meticulous examination of system logs, network traffic, and compromised devices, forensic specialists can expose hidden threats, track attacker movements, and mitigate future risks.
- Leveraging advanced data mining and interpretation tools to identify patterns and anomalies in vast datasets
- Conducting in-depth memory analysis to recover volatile data and uncover attacker activities
- Examining network traffic using intrusion detection systems (IDS) and security information and event management (SIEM) platforms to detect malicious interactions
By employing these advanced cyber forensics techniques, organizations can strengthen their threat intelligence capabilities, enhance their security posture, and proactively combat evolving cyber threats.
Responding to Cyber Incidents with Forensic Techniques
In the ever-evolving landscape of cyber threats, swift and effective incident response is paramount. Forensic examination plays a crucial role in this process by providing valuable insights into the nature and scope of an attack. By meticulously examining digital evidence, security professionals can determine the attacker's methods, motives, and potential damage. This in-depth analysis enables organizations to reduce further harm, remediate compromised systems, and implement preventive measures to prevent future incidents.
- Leveraging advanced forensic tools and techniques allows investigators to analyze system logs, network traffic, and malicious files.
- Moreover, forensics analysis can help trace the attacker's movements within the network, revealing their point of entry and targets.
